As food delivery becomes an increasingly convenient part of modern life, many consumers have found themselves wondering whether gift cards from their favorite restaurants can be used on third-party delivery platforms like DoorDash. With the rise in popularity of food delivery apps, it’s important to understand how payment methods, especially gift cards, function within such ecosystems. This guide provides a comprehensive look at whether you can use restaurant gift cards on DoorDash and explores the nuances surrounding food delivery and digital payment compatibility.
TLDR: Most restaurant gift cards cannot be used directly on DoorDash. DoorDash only accepts its own proprietary gift cards for app-based transactions. However, if the restaurant itself handles DoorDash orders (through a direct integration or ordering portal), there may be limited workarounds. Understanding platform policies and each restaurant’s involvement in DoorDash is crucial in determining your payment options.
Table of Contents
Understanding How Gift Cards Work
Before diving into the specifics of DoorDash, it’s essential to understand how gift cards operate. There are generally two types of gift cards related to food services:
- DoorDash Gift Cards: These are platform-specific and are redeemable only through the DoorDash app or website.
- Restaurant-Branded Gift Cards: These cards are issued directly by restaurants (e.g., McDonald’s, Olive Garden, or Buffalo Wild Wings) and are typically only accepted at the restaurants’ physical locations or their own digital platforms.
Although the goal behind both types is to facilitate cashless payment for food purchases, where and how they can be used vary by platform, policy, and integration capabilities.
Can You Use Restaurant Gift Cards on DoorDash?
The short answer is: generally, no. DoorDash does not permit the use of third-party or restaurant-branded gift cards on its platform. The DoorDash payment system is designed to accept only specific forms of payment, which include:
- Credit and debit cards
- PayPal (in some regions)
- DoorDash gift cards
- Apple Pay and Google Pay
This means that if you have a gift card from, say, Starbucks or Chick-fil-A, you cannot apply it as a payment method at checkout on the DoorDash platform—even if that brand is listed on DoorDash.
Why Doesn’t DoorDash Accept Restaurant Gift Cards?
The primary reason lies in the logistics and the structure of the partnership between DoorDash and the restaurants on its platform. DoorDash operates as a separate entity, handling its own billing, customer support, and transactional processes. Here’s why integration of restaurant gift cards poses a challenge:
- Separate Financial Systems: Restaurant payments processed through DoorDash go through DoorDash’s billing system, not the restaurant’s internal POS (point-of-sale) system.
- Limited API Integration: Most restaurant gift card systems are not integrated with DoorDash’s backend, preventing real-time balance checks and acceptance on the platform.
- Fraud and Verification Issues: Verifying third-party gift cards increases the potential for errors and fraud, making it a more complex system to manage from a technical and customer-service perspective.
This separation helps DoorDash uniformly apply promotions, handle refunds, and ensure a streamlined checkout experience for consumers using their app.
Are There Any Workarounds?
While DoorDash itself does not support restaurant-specific gift cards, there are a few exceptions or alternative options that may work, depending on the restaurant’s agreement or technical setup:
- Order Through the Restaurant’s Own Site Using DoorDash for Delivery: Some major chains, such as Chipotle or Panera Bread, allow you to place orders directly through their official websites or mobile apps while using DoorDash for delivery in the background. In this case, you may have the option to use a branded gift card for the payment.
- Restaurant Pickup: Instead of delivery, use the gift card for a carry-out or pickup order directly from the restaurant. You can check the restaurant’s website or app to see if online ordering is available and supports gift card usage.
It’s worth noting, however, that these workarounds are dependent on each restaurant’s policies and how they partner with DoorDash. Consumers are encouraged to call the restaurant or check its website for detailed loading and gift card instructions.
What About DoorDash Gift Cards?
If you’re looking to use a gift card on DoorDash, your best bet is to use DoorDash-branded gift cards. These can be purchased via DoorDash’s website, participating retailers, or e-gift card platforms. DoorDash gift cards can only be applied to purchases made within the DoorDash platform for food, delivery fees, and service charges.
How to Redeem a DoorDash Gift Card
To use a DoorDash gift card, follow these simple steps:
- Open the DoorDash app or go to the website.
- Tap the menu icon and choose “Gift Card.”
- Enter your gift card PIN and click “Redeem.”
- The amount will be added to your DoorDash account balance and automatically applied to future orders.
Note that DoorDash gift card balances do not expire and are automatically used on your next eligible order unless toggled off at checkout.
Tips for Choosing the Right Gift Card
When purchasing or gifting a card with the intention of using it on a delivery platform like DoorDash, consider the following advice:
- Aim for Platform-Agnostic Cards: In place of a restaurant-specific card, consider giving gift cards from Visa, Mastercard, or American Express gift programs. These function like debit cards and can be used broadly, including on DoorDash.
- Confirm Delivery Capabilities: If you’re buying a card for someone who loves a specific restaurant, first confirm that the restaurant supports gift cards for delivery service or mobile ordering.
- Use Official Channels: Always buy DoorDash gift cards from recognized sources like DoorDash.com, Amazon, or trusted retailers to avoid scams.
What the DoorDash Terms of Service Say
DoorDash’s official terms of service and help documentation clearly state:
“You may not use third-party gift cards, such as restaurant-issued gift cards, as a form of payment for orders placed on DoorDash.”
This explicitly confirms that you should not expect compatibility between restaurant-specific gift cards and the DoorDash checkout experience.
Conclusion: Know Before You Pay
In today’s digital-first world, convenience matters—but so does understanding the restrictions of each platform. When it comes to using restaurant gift cards on DoorDash, the answer is mostly a hard no. Restaurant gift cards are designed for that specific brand’s ecosystem and rarely transfer over to third-party platforms like DoorDash.
If you’re looking to enjoy delivery from your favorite restaurants using a gift card, opt for a DoorDash gift card or a flexible prepaid card instead. Following guidelines and being aware of what payment options are supported will make your ordering experience smoother and less frustrating in the long run.
Always read the fine print and know which type of gift card you’re using—and where you want to use it—before placing that food order.


